Nima Aghaeepour

Assistant Professor at Stanford University

Assistant Professor in Anesthesiology, Perioperative, & Pain Medicine Department at Stanford University Medical Center, Stanford, CA, USA

 

Research interest(s):

  • Machine learning
  • Immunology
  • Clinical phenotyping
  • Wearable devices
  • Multiomics integration
